#azure #azure-scheduler
#azure #azure-планировщик
Вопрос:
У меня есть задание планировщика Azure, которое вызывает конечную точку REST через https.
REST API заблокирован по IP-адресу, поэтому в настоящее время (и по понятным причинам) происходит сбой. Итак, мне нужно добавить IP-адрес задания планировщика в брандмауэр API.
Проблема в том, что я не могу найти IP-адрес нигде в веб-интерфейсе планировщика Azure.
Я что-то упускаю или невозможно получить IP-адрес таким же образом, как и для других ресурсов Azure (веб-приложений, рабочих ролей и т. Д.)?
Ответ №1:
К сожалению, планировщик Azure не резервирует статический IP-адрес, поэтому IP-адрес будет меняться от развертывания к развертыванию по мере отправки новых изменений. Вы можете рассмотреть приложения Logic, которые также поддерживают вызов конечной точки REST по протоколу HTTPs и имеют статический IP. Смотрите эту ссылку для получения более подробной информации: https://learn.microsoft.com/en-us/azure/app-service-logic/app-service-logic-limits-and-config?toc=/azure/logic-apps/toc.json#configuration
Ответ №2:
Очень поздно для показа, но если кто-нибудь еще снова наткнется на это, IP-адреса из Azure Resource Explorer должны дать вам то, что вам нужно. Подробнее о получении IP-адресов см. Здесь. При необходимости вы также можете добавить IP-адреса для соответствующих центров обработки данных Azure в свой список разрешений.